void ServerLobbyRoomProtocol::checkIncomingConnectionRequests()
{
    // first poll every 5 seconds
    static double last_poll_time = 0;
    if (StkTime::getRealTime() > last_poll_time+10.0)
    {
        last_poll_time = StkTime::getRealTime();
        TransportAddress addr = NetworkManager::getInstance()->getPublicAddress();
        Online::XMLRequest* request = new Online::XMLRequest();
        request->setServerURL("address-management.php");
        request->addParameter("id",Online::CurrentUser::get()->getProfile()->getID());
        request->addParameter("token",Online::CurrentUser::get()->getToken());
        request->addParameter("address",addr.ip);
        request->addParameter("port",addr.port);
        request->addParameter("action","poll-connection-requests");

        request->executeNow();
        assert(request->isDone());

        const XMLNode * result = request->getXMLData();
        std::string rec_success;
        if(result->get("success", &rec_success))
        {
            if(rec_success == "yes")
            {
                const XMLNode * users_xml = result->getNode("users");
                uint32_t id = 0;
                for (unsigned int i = 0; i < users_xml->getNumNodes(); i++)
                {
                    users_xml->getNode(i)->get("id", &id);
                    Log::debug("ServerLobbyRoomProtocol", "User with id %d wants to connect.", id);
                    m_incoming_peers_ids.push_back(id);
                }
            }
            else
            {
                Log::error("ServerLobbyRoomProtocol", "Error while reading the list.");
            }
        }
        else
        {
            Log::error("ServerLobbyRoomProtocol", "Cannot retrieve the list.");
        }
        delete request;
    }

    // now
    for (unsigned int i = 0; i < m_incoming_peers_ids.size(); i++)
    {
        m_listener->requestStart(new ConnectToPeer(m_incoming_peers_ids[i]));
    }
    m_incoming_peers_ids.clear();
}
